1. Loan Options and Strategies to Manage Student Debt
Federal Student Loans
The primary source of financing for most students is federal student loans. For students pursuing an undergraduate degree in EECE at PSU, options include Direct Subsidized Loans and Direct Unsubsidized Loans. These loans typically offer lower interest rates and flexible repayment plans. The amount you can borrow depends on your year of study and financial need.
Private Student Loans
Private lenders may provide additional funding if federal loans do not cover total costs. While private loans can offer higher borrowing limits, they often come with higher interest rates and less flexible repayment terms. Students should consider private loans only after exhausting federal options and should compare lender terms carefully.
Strategies for Managing Student Debt
Effective debt management begins with borrowing responsibly. Students should borrow only what is necessary to cover tuition, books, and living expenses. Creating a detailed budget helps in minimizing unnecessary expenses. Additionally, exploring scholarships, grants, and work-study opportunities can reduce reliance on loans.
Upon graduation, students should familiarize themselves with repayment plans such as Income-Driven Repayment (IDR) options, which adjust monthly payments based on income, preventing financial strain. Prioritizing early repayment of high-interest loans can also reduce overall debt burden.
2. Program Overview and What Students Will Study
Curriculum Highlights
The Electrical, Electronics, and Communications Engineering program at PSU is designed to equip students with theoretical knowledge and practical skills in electrical systems, electronic devices, and communication technologies. The curriculum includes core courses in circuit analysis, digital systems, signal processing, electromagnetics, control systems, and telecommunications.
Hands-On Learning and Research Opportunities
Students engage in laboratory experiments, design projects, and internships that provide real-world experience. PSU also offers research opportunities in areas such as wireless communications, embedded systems, and renewable energy systems, fostering innovation and technical proficiency.
Skill Development
The program emphasizes critical thinking, problem-solving, and teamwork, preparing students to tackle complex engineering challenges. Graduates gain proficiency in software tools like MATLAB, CAD, and simulation platforms, essential for modern engineering roles.
3. Career Opportunities and Job Prospects
Typical Career Paths
Graduates of the EECE program can pursue diverse careers in sectors such as telecommunications, electronics manufacturing, aerospace, power generation, and information technology. Common roles include Electrical Engineer, Electronics Design Engineer, Communications Systems Engineer, Network Engineer, and Systems Analyst.
Job Outlook and Salary Expectations
The demand for electrical and electronics engineers remains strong, driven by technological advancements and the proliferation of digital devices. According to the U.S. Bureau of Labor Statistics, the median annual wage for electrical engineers was approximately $100,000 as of 2023. Growth prospects vary by industry and region but generally remain positive.
Additional Opportunities
Many graduates find employment in research and development, technical consulting, or pursue graduate studies for specialized roles. Internships and cooperative education programs during the degree can significantly enhance employability and earning potential.
4. Admission Considerations
Prerequisites and Academic Requirements
Prospective students should have a strong foundation in mathematics, physics, and chemistry. High school GPA, standardized test scores (SAT/ACT), and relevant coursework influence admission decisions. PSU values applicants with demonstrated interest in engineering and problem-solving skills.
Application Components
Applicants must submit transcripts, letters of recommendation, a personal statement, and possibly an engineering portfolio. Demonstrating extracurricular activities related to STEM can strengthen an application.
Transfer and International Students
Transfer students should ensure their credits align with PSU’s curriculum. International students must meet additional language proficiency requirements and obtain appropriate visas.
5. Financial Information (Tuition, Debt, ROI)
Tuition Costs
For in-state students, tuition is approximately $11,238 annually, while out-of-state students pay around $30,138. Additional costs include fees, books, supplies, and living expenses, which can vary based on individual circumstances.
Estimating Student Debt
Since PSU does not provide median debt figures for this program, students should plan conservatively. Borrowing limits and loan terms will influence total debt accumulation. It is essential to borrow responsibly and seek financial aid opportunities.
Return on Investment (ROI)
The ROI for an EECE degree at PSU is promising, considering the high earning potential and robust job market. While initial debt may seem substantial, the median salaries for engineering roles typically surpass the repayment thresholds, leading to favorable long-term financial outcomes.
